- The distance between Honolulu, Oahu, Hawaii and Ze Doca, Brazil is approximately 12,476 km or 7,753 mi.
- To reach Honolulu, Oahu in this distance one would set out from Ze Doca bearing 291.6°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Honolulu, Oahu bearing 265.2° or W .
- Honolulu, Oahu has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ry summers (As) whereas Ze Doca has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- The mean annual temperature is 1.3 °C (2.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.1 °C (5.6°F) more in Honolulu, Oahu.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1276.1 mm (50.2 in) less which is equivalent to 1276.1 l/m² (31.32 US gal/ft²) or 12,761,000 l/ha (1,364,236 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.1° lower in Honolulu, Oahu than in Ze Doca.
- Relative humidity levels are 18.7%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 5.6°C (10.1°F) lower.
